Transaction 7ac93af71d96a89402e74b74b4ab5ae34302b6000e021299896fc4b97fcf468a

1 Input
2 Outputs
  • 7ac93af71d96a89402e74b74b4ab5ae34302b6000e021299896fc4b97fcf468a:0
  • value  774876384
    address  1JT8KG3gjocEeVNPEuybxHkRMtJuAs8cT2
  • 7ac93af71d96a89402e74b74b4ab5ae34302b6000e021299896fc4b97fcf468a:1
  • value  6560000
    address  1FEDrzKgjLSp8UFHdTMy6or6sy48u2ZuYB